您需要为远程配置代理 运输 。
如果您使用的是broker.xml配置文件,则可以像这样配置tcp transport:
<transportConnectors> <transportConnector uri="tcp://0.0.0.0:61616"/> </transportConnectors>
添加到Aksel Willgrets回答。
你需要一个自定义配置(像独立的dist配备的deafult activemq xml配置的东西)。
这个 页面文件maven插件,阅读它。
<build> <plugins> <plugin> <groupId>org.apache.activemq.tooling</groupId> <artifactId>activemq-maven-plugin</artifactId> <version>5.8.0</version> <configuration> <configUri>xbean:file:../conf/activemq.xml</configUri> .. etc.
activemq.xml应指出传输连接器(请参阅Aksel Willgerts回答或使用ActiveMQ中的默认xml文件)。